Safety
Precautions
For a variety of safety reasons, it is important to consider
where you will be using your phone. When using your phone
and its accessories, please follow these guidelines:
Compliance with Safety Standards
The Samsung Smartphone meets all standards and
recommendations for the protection of the public from exposure
to radio frequency (RF) electromagnetic energy established by
governmental bodies and other qualified organizations. To
reduce the risk of fire, electric shock, serious personal injury, or
property damage, please follow these guidelines.
Driving
Using the Smartphone while driving is illegal in some states
and countries. Know the laws and regulations for your area,
and pull off the road and park if you need to make a call. If you
must use the phone while driving, purchase and install the
optional Hands-Free Car Kit.
Electronic Devices
Your phone is a radio transmitter and receiver. When the
power is on, the phone receives and sends out RF energy. Most
modern electronic equipment, such as equipment in hospitals
and cars, contains an RF signal shield. RF energy may affect
some inadequately shielded electronic equipment.
Turn off your phone in health care facilities, and always request
permission before using the phone near medical equipment.
Consult the manufacturer of any personal medical devices, such
as pacemakers and hearing aids, to determine if they are
shielded adequately from external RF signals.
Note if there are any regulations posted in the area regarding
the operation of phones, and learn where you can use them
safely within the facility.
